The New Zealand market for battery packs for marine hybrid and full electric propulsion saw significant growth in 2024, with imports primarily coming from China, USA, South Korea, Australia, and Poland. The market concentration, as measured by the Herfindahl-Hirschman Index (HHI), increased from high to very high in 2024, indicating a more consolidated market landscape. The impressive compound annual growth rate (CAGR) of 28.82% from 2020 to 2024 highlights the increasing demand for these products. Moreover, the exceptional growth rate of 65.05% from 2023 to 2024 suggests a rapidly expanding market in New Zealand for battery packs in the marine sector.
